Holly Golightly - Breakfast at Tiffany's

No one does style quite like Audrey Hepburn, but Holly Golightly is one of those characters who makes anything work! From Little Black Dresses to a cosy jumpers, she pulls it all off. My favourite thing about her style is her love for dramatic head accessories! Whether its a pink tiara, black oversized hat or a sparkly hair clip, she can pull it all off with grace.
Elle Woods - Legally Blonde

Pink, glitter, glamour, Elle does it all! I admire her polished style, love for anything pink and overall passion for having fun with her wardrobe. She doesn't care about what others think of her, instead she wears what she loves and does it in style! Elle also teaches us a valuable lesson; you can never wear too much pink!

Veronica Sawyer - Heathers

Heathers is one of those films that captures 80s style & takes it to a whole new level! Veronica, in my opinion, has the best wardrobe. With her checked waistcoats, blue blazers with shoulder pads and off shoulder jumpers, what's not to love! Also she shows me that if you find a colour that suits you, why not make it your signature look?
Tracy Lord - High Society

Grace Kelly was always a glamorous, graceful woman and Tracey Lord is definitely one of those characters that makes it look effortless! I love her classic, sophisticated style and her passion for large skirts, which are always a winner for me. Her pale blue striped dress has to be my favourite (shown above in the blue square); the shape is beautiful and you can't go wrong with stripes!
